Juvenile hormone III
Juvenile hormone III (CAS: 24198-95-6), with the empirical formula C16H26O3 and a molecular weight of 266.38 g/mol, is a naturally occurring isoprenoid hormone crucial for insect development and metamorphosis. It plays a vital role in regulating various physiological processes, including larval growth, reproduction, and diapause. This biochemical compound is primarily utilised in life science research for studying insect endocrinology and developmental biology.

Insect Endocrinology Research
Juvenile hormone III is extensively used in scientific research to investigate the hormonal regulation of insect development, moulting, and metamorphosis. Its application aids in understanding the intricate biochemical pathways governing insect life cycles.
Developmental Biology Studies
This compound serves as a valuable tool in developmental biology, particularly for studies focusing on the effects of hormonal signals on cellular differentiation and tissue development in insects. It helps elucidate mechanisms of post-embryonic development.
Pest Management Research
Researchers utilise Juvenile hormone III to explore novel strategies for insect pest management. By understanding its role in insect physiology, potential applications in disrupting insect life cycles for agricultural or public health purposes can be investigated.
